Transaction 56a7d42e4e3755f27542c517bf8612902c588288ad3329ccd7603469660dccb9
1 Input
1 Output
-
56a7d42e4e3755f27542c517bf8612902c588288ad3329ccd7603469660dccb9:0
- value
- 308921
- script pubkey
- OP_0 OP_PUSHBYTES_20 50d3baadff2897fa7ced182101505c79e03f784c
- address
- bc1q2rfm4t0l9ztl5l8drqssz5zu08sr77zvl8q9au